(NOBLE) in girls high school basketball last night – in the Midland Trail Conference – Woodlawn beat Noble / Clay City, 65-52 – the Lady Wildcats were led by Deanna Michels & Erin Taylor who each had a double/double with 20 and 14 points respectively, plus 10 rebounds each – Noble / Clay City falls back to 6&13 on the year, now 1&4 in the MTC – the Lady Wildcats play tomorrow night down at Wayne City

(NEWTON) in boys high school basketball – at the National Trail Conference Tournament : Teutopolis beat Cowden-Herrick, 87-30 : St Elmo beat Altamont, 64-49 : three more games tonight at Altamont – the matchups have Beecher City against Windsor at 5:00, Dieterich against Neoga at 6:30, and the nightcap has Effingham St Anthony against Stewardson-Strasburg at 8:00 : the tournament continues all week
(OLNEY) the LIC Conference Tournaments continued last night with winner’s bracket semi-final games : * in Boys’ action at Red Hill High in Bridgeport : top-seeded Flora slipped by #5 Hutsonville-Palestine, 54-48 : 2nd-seeded Marshall held on to beat #3 Casey-Westfield, 51-45 * in Girls’ action at the Lawrenceville High School : top-seeded Marshall beat #4 Red Hill, 51-21 : #6 Lawrenceville upset 2nd-seeded Flora, 39-25 * the Boys’ tournament continues with two consolation semi-final games tonight in Bridgeport : #8 Lawrenceville plays #4 Oblong at 6:00 : #6 Red Hill plays #9 Edwards County at 7:30 * the Girls’ tournament continues with two consolation semi-final games tonight in Lawrenceville : #5 Palestine-Hutsonville plays #7 Oblong at 6:00 : #3 Cumberland plays #8 Casey-Westfield at 7:30

(OLNEY) in jr college basketball – here’s the Great Rivers Athletic Conference results from Saturday : * the OCC teams swept two from Kaskaskia : Blue Knights won, 88-71 : Lady Knights won, 85-72 * Wabash Valley swept two from Lincoln Trail : Warriors won, 99-82 : Lady Warriors won, 95-42 * Lake Land swept two from John A Logan : the Lakers won, 66-56 : Lady Lakers won, 77-60 * the other matchup was a split : Southeastern won the men’s game, 92-78 : Rend Lake won the women’s game, 72-66
(OLNEY) with a third of the GRAC schedule gone – here’s the conference matchups for men tonight : * it’s a battle of conference leaders tonight as 6&0 Wabash Valley will host the 6&0 OCC Blue Knights * third place Kaskaskia is idle tonight with a GRAC record of 4&2 * 4th place Southwestern Illinois, at 3&2, will host Lake Land as the 6th place Lakers are 1&3 in the GRAC * 5th place Southeastern Illinois, at 2&4, is on the road to last place Lincoln Trail, now at 0&5 * 7th place John A Logan, at 1&4, will host 8th place Rend Lake, who are 1&5 in the GRAC
(OLNEY) here’s a look at the conference records and tonight’s GRAC matchups for women : * unbeaten Wabash Valley, at 6&0, will host the 4th place OCC Lady Knights, who are 3&3 in the GRAC * 2nd place Lake Land, at 4&1, plays at Southwestern Illinois as the 3rd place Lady Blue Storm are at 3&2 * fifth place Kaskaskia, at 3&3, is idle tonight * 6th place Lincoln Trail, at 2&3, will host Southeastern Illinois as the last place Lady Falcons are at 1&4 * 8th place John A Logan, at 1&4, will host 9th place Rend Lake as the Lady Warriors are also at 1&4
(OLNEY) meanwhile, several area basketball teams are in the new Associated Press statewide rankings : * Boy’s Class 2A : 16&2 Teutopolis is #5 : 19&2 Flora is #7 : 20&2 Olney is #8 * Boy’s Class 1A : 17&3 Woodlawn is #6 : Dieterich & St Elmo each received some votes * Girl’s Class 3A : 20&3 Salem is #10 * Girl’s Class 2A : 20&4 Mt Carmel is #7 : 21&3 Pana is #10 * Girl’s Class 1A : 17&3 Cowden-Herrick / Beecher City is #3 * less than two weeks remain in the Girl’s Class 2A and 1A regular seasons
